When my husband was diagnosed almost 2 years ago with a brain tumor the size of a racquet ball I braced myself for the worst. We had a 8 year old, a daughter who passed away 2 years before and twin boys that were only 4 months old. I hate when people say I'm so strong.....I'm not strong. I just live with what I've been given. BUT....in this case I was strong. I have no clue how I held it together, but I did. And my husband did his part. He made it thru surgery and came home to me and his boys. I didn't care how he came home....he just had to come home. The doctor....who is the most amazing doctor I have ever met in any field...told us that he retrieved all of the tumor. It was 100% removed, and to his shock it was not cancer. He prepared us that we were not to celebrate until his 2 year appointment.
Tomorrow at 10:00AM, my DH will have his 2year MRI. Please say prayers. We aren't done needing him at our home and we want a clear MRI and a evening of celebrating. So please PEAS....say some prayers.
UPDATE 1...... I am in the waiting room as I type. We will have the results read directly after this appointment. And when it is a clear bill of health we will be standing outside in 25* weather grilling steaks for dinner.
Thank you everyone. Keep the thoughts coming!
UPDATE 2..... There will be steaks cooking tonight!!! Thank you for all of the prayers. I bawled like a baby as the doctor told us he was clear and had no regrowth. Chances of it coming back are less than 1%. We have been blessed before, but never has the pure joy of knowing that for today my family is safe and healthy, felt this amazing!
